Old Dominion University will face East Carolina University in a women’s lacrosse game scheduled for April 11 at Johnson Stadium in Greenville, North Carolina. The match is set to begin at noon and will be streamed on ESPN+.
The game is an American Conference matchup, with ECU leading the all-time series between the teams five games to two. In their last meeting on April 5, 2025, Old Dominion lost to ECU by a score of 12-10.
Old Dominion enters the contest after a recent loss to Temple, where they were defeated 17-7. Julia Butler scored three goals for Old Dominion in that game, while Kylie O’Donnell added two goals and Annalynn Pompetti and Ella Bowen each contributed one goal. Goalkeeper Brynn Bowen recorded eight saves during the match and has now accumulated 123 saves this season, surpassing her total from last year. Bowen currently ranks seventh nationally and first in the conference for saves per game.
Natalie Calandra-Ryan leads Old Dominion with 29 points this season from 21 goals and eight assists. Lydia Laney follows with seven goals and fifteen assists for a total of twenty-two points, ranking ninth in the conference for assists. Molly Heimerl has contributed nine goals and eleven assists for twenty points.
East Carolina comes into Saturday’s game following a win over William & Mary by a score of sixteen to nine. Rachel Chessock led ECU with five goals during that match; Sarah Goodison, Jamie Collender, and Maya Koebke each scored three times as well. Maeve Meehan made seven saves as goalkeeper while Jaime Behar recorded four saves.
Goodison leads ECU with thirty-six points from twenty-four goals and twelve assists; she ranks ninth in the conference both in goals per game and points per game. Maya Koebke has twelve goals and seventeen assists (twenty-nine points), while Kayla Wilkes also has twenty-nine points from twenty-one goals and eight assists.
Looking ahead, Old Dominion is scheduled to travel next week to New Jersey to play Monmouth at Kessler Stadium on April 18.
